Game details
Ponte Preta played against Londrina in Serie B (Brazil). The game was played on May 18, 2026. Venue: Estádio Moisés Lucarelli. Final score: 1:4.

General match analysis
Ponte Preta holds an advantage in generated chance quality: the home side’s average xG at home is 1.49 versus Londrina’s 1.10 xG on the road, and shots on target average 4.5 vs 2.5 per match. Hosts concede 1.25 goals on average at home, while Londrina concedes 1.75 away, giving Ponte Preta a slight defensive edge (1.25 vs 1.75). In the last 5 matches Ponte Preta recorded 2 wins and averages 1.2 points per game, whereas Londrina has not won in their last 5 and averages only 0.2 points per game. Additionally, Ponte Preta has a lower percentage of clean-sheet-less home games (25% vs 50% for Londrina), although Londrina shows a higher shot conversion rate (10% vs 6%); this, however, implies greater risk that the visitors will fail to convert isolated chances. Considering the higher xG (1.49 vs 1.10), more shots on target (4.5 vs 2.5) and superior form in the last 5 (1.2 vs 0.2 pts), I forecast a home victory.
